NEILLSVILE – Neillsville busted open a tight game with a pair of five-run innings and defeated Marshfield Columbus Catholic 14-4 in the Cloverbelt Conference East Division baseball opener for both teams.

Neillsville led 4-3 heading into the bottom of the fifth before exploding for five runs. After Columbus Catholic scored once in the top of the sixth, the Warriors plated five more runs and finished off the victory via the 10-run rule.

Neillsville (1-1, 1-0 Cloverbelt East) took advantage of 11 Columbus walks and six errors, which led to four unearned runs.

Jonah Zoschke had two hits and four RBIs, and Carrson Mohr had a pair of hits, three runs scored and three RBIs to lead the Neillsville offense.

Brock Bennington had two of Columbus Catholic’s five hits, which included a double, and added an RBI and two runs scored.

Columbus Catholic (1-2, 0-1 Cloverbelt East) hosts Stevens Point Pacelli for a nonconference game at Reeths Field at 5 p.m. Neillsville be at Owen-Withee on Thursday.
